Check Your Vehicle

It's a hassle to lose your car keys, especially when you don't have an extra. Fortunately, there are a few steps you can take to help you locate them and get back on the road.

Start by retracing your steps completed and remembering where you last used them. Check each part of your home with care. Make sure you look in bags and pockets you may have left them in, as well as looking under furniture and in drawers. Check the vehicle as well. Sometimes keys are found in the ignition, or in pockets.

If you've looked through all the places where you usually use your car keys but still can't find them, it may be time to call a locksmith. You'll need to provide all the required information, including the year and make of your vehicle. You will need to provide proof of ownership like your registration or title.

There are a variety of ways to replace a key, dependent on the type. If you have a traditional key, locksmiths are usually able to make you a new one immediately. If you own an electronic or transponder key fob, you'll need get in touch with your dealer to purchase an alternative and have it paired to your vehicle.
